Burmy (Japanese: ミノムッチ Minomutchi) is a Grass-type Basic Pokémon card. It is part of the Secret Wonders expansion set.

Card text

Poké-POWER
Wear Cloak
ミノをまとう
 
 
Once during your turn (before your attack), if Burmy Trash Cloak is your Active Pokémon, you may search your discard pile for a basic Metal Energy card and attach it to Burmy Trash Cloak.


Colorless
Trash Cloak Tackle
ゴミミノたいあたり
10+
If Burmy Trash Cloak has any Metal Energy attached to it, this attack does 10 damage plus 10 more damage.

Trivia

The "Trash Cloak" part of Burmy's name is a subcategorisation of the card in the event that it evolves into its respective Wormadam form. If it evolves into Mothim, this subcategorisation does not apply.

Origin

Trash Cloak Tackle is similar to Tackle, a move in the Pokémon games that Burmy can learn. This card's Pokédex entry comes from Pokémon Diamond.
